George J. Westcott

Age 71 of Seaford, DE, died on Sunday, February 22, 2009, at Nanticoke Memorial Hospital.

George was born in Philadelphia, PA on May 30, 1937, the son of George E. and Eleanor (Smith) Westcott. Raised in Penns Grove, NJ he was a graduate of Penns Grove Regional High School and was president of the Class of 1955. Mr. Westcott, a veteran of the U.S. Marine Corps, graduated from the University of Delaware in 1963. He worked in quality control management, marketing and technical marketing for the DuPont Company for 34 years, retiring in 1996. He then worked eight years for Milliken and Co. as well as owning his own consulting firm.

He is survived by his wife of 47 years, Lorraine; 2 daughters, Kimberly Ann Westcott of Lewes, DE, Kristen Mitchell and her husband Benjamin of Lewes, DE. He is also survived by 1 grandson, Benjamin Richard Mitchell III (Trey) of Lewes, DE; a sister, Patricia Green and her husband Tomway of Bridgeton, NJ; brothers-in-law, Charles W. Back Sr. and his wife Charlotte of Albuquerque, NM, Walter R. Back of Lakeland, FL, and Calvin L. Back Sr. and his wife Marguerite of Cape May Courthouse, NJ, many nephews, nieces and great nephews and nieces.

A funeral service will be held Thursday, February 26, at 11 am, at Mt. Olivet United Methodist Church, 315 High Street, Seaford, DE. Interment will be at the Veteran's Cemetery, Millsboro, DE at 2 pm, Thursday.

In lieu of flowers it would honor the memory of George to contribute to The American Heart Association, Pennsylvania/Delaware Affiliate, 625 West Ridge Pike, Suite A-100, Conshohocken, PA 19428-0860 and the American Cancer Society, Mid-Atlantic Division, 1138 Parsons Road, Salisbury, MD 21801.

Mary Rose Alexander

Age 84, of New York, NY, passed away peacefully on February 27, 2009.

Mary was born in Wilmington, DE on February 2, 1925. She was a graduate of Wilmington High School in the class of 1943. Mary went on to study nursing and graduated from the Delaware School of Nursing in 1946. She was also a member of the US Cadet Nurse Core. Her service as a nurse took her to Los Angeles, CA in the fall of 1948 to help assist in the worst polio epidemic in US history. She became registered to practice nursing in New York City on December 7, 1952. Mary loved flowers and was presented a certificate of merit, from the mayor of Wilmington for turning a vacant city lot into a beautiful garden.

Mary was preceded in death by her parents, Tito and Rose Giacchi. She is survived by her husband of 46 years, Robert H. Alexander of New York. Survivors also include 4 sisters, Alice Labazzo, Betty Syvy, Esther Micucio and Martha Grabowski and a brother, Joseph Labozzo.

The family wishes to express their sincere appreciation and gratitude to the nurses and staff of Odyssey Healthcare for their outstanding care during such a difficult time.

A memorial service will be held at Family Life Church, 430 Century Blvd., Wilmington, DE on Tuesday, March 3, at 11 am and visitation before the service at 10 am. Burial at Gracelawn Memorial Park will immediately follow the service.

In lieu of flowers, contributions may be made to Family Life Church.

James Biscoe

Age 86, of Elsmere, DE, passed away on Friday, February 27, 2009 at St. Francis Hospital.

Jim, the son of the late Elwood and Mary Biscoe, was born September 23, 1922 in Wilmington, DE. He proudly served his country in the Army Air Forces during WWII. He owned and worked for Biscoe's Body Shop Company until 1984. Jim then worked for the Emily Bissell Hospital for 20 years.

Jim will be remembered as a devoted husband, father, and grandfather. He is survived by his wife of 63 years, Betty Biscoe; 3 sons, James Biscoe, Jr. and his wife Debbie of Wilmington, DE, Gary Biscoe and his wife Linda of Chestertown, MD, and Jeffrey Biscoe of Elsmere, DE; 3 grandchildren, Michele Meeks and her husband Dennis of Chestertown, MD, and Jamie and Jordan Biscoe, both of Wilmington, DE.

Relatives and friends are invited to attend the services at Krienen-Griffith Funeral Home, 1400 Kirkwood Hwy., Elsmere, on Wednesday, March 4, 2009 at 1pm. Friends may call at the funeral home from 11:30am to 1pm. Interment in Silverbrook Cemetery, Wilmington, DE.

In memory of Jim, the family request contributions to the Alzheimer's Association, 2306 Kirkwood Hwy., Wilmington, DE 19805.

Mr. Edward ("Ned") Smith Piper, age 50, of Newark, DE, passed away suddenly on Sunday, December 21, 2008.

Born in Wilmington on August 23, 1958, Ned was a graduate of A.I. duPont High School. He was an automobile mechanic by profession and had been employed at various locations over the years including Hockessin Goodyear and Martin Honda. Ned was a generous, loving man whose kindness was reflected in the pleasure he took in helping others. He loved music, had a sharp wit, and possessed encyclopedic knowledge on a broad range of subjects. Ned was a founding member of the long-running Turkey Bowl football game played annually on Thanksgiving in Rockford Park. Ned was devoted to his family and friends. He will be greatly missed.

He is survived by his wife, Leslie Mullinax Piper; son, Cullen R. Piper of Newark, DE; parents, William H. Piper and Rosemary Smith Piper of Boston, MA; brother, David H. Piper of Thousand Oaks, CA; sisters, Mary Beth Borré and Claudia Piper, both of Boston, MA; and several nieces and nephews in California, Massachusetts, and Salisbury, England.

Mass of Christian Burial will be offered at 10 am, on Tuesday, December 30, at St. John the Baptist RC Church, E. Main and N. Chapel Streets, Newark, DE. Interment will follow in All Saints Cemetery, 6001 Kirkwood Highway, Wilmington, DE.

In lieu of flowers, contributions may be made to the Sunday Breakfast Mission, P. O. Box 352, Wilmington, DE 19899.

Margaret R. Protack

Mrs. Margaret Rose Protack, 75 of Wilmington, DE, passed away on Monday, December 22, 2008.

Margaret was born on March 28, 1933 in Fort Wayne, Indiana to James and Rose Margaret (Geary) Turney. She graduated from Central Catholic High School in 1951 and from St. Joseph Hospital School of Nursing in 1954. On April 16, 1955, she married Michael Protack, Jr. Margaret received her B.S., P.A. in Health Care Administration from St. Joseph's College in 1981. She was a registered nurse at Wilmington Hospital, a private duty nurse and lastly an occupational health nurse. Margaret was also an accomplished astrologer which included teaching classes, counseling, being televised and published.

In addition to her parents, Margaret was predeceased by her husband, Michael Protack, Jr. in 1999; and her brother, Donald Turney in 1987. Surviving are her 4 daughters and 1 son, Margaret E. Protack, Marianne C. Carter, Eva Maureen Protack-Cooke, Monica R. Hall (James) and Matthew M. Protack (Nicole); 9 grandchildren; her sisters and brother, Cecilia Ann Ayers, Alyn Soo-Eiler, Jeannie Miller and Daniel Soo.

A Mass of Christian Burial will be celebrated at St. Catherine of Siena Church, 2503 Centerville Rd., Wilmington on Wednesday, December 31 at 11:30am. Interment will follow in the Delaware Veterans Memorial Cemetery. Family and friends may visit at the church prior to Mass on Wednesday from 10:30- 11:30am.

In lieu of flowers, the family suggests memorial contributions be made to either the Arthritis Foundation, PO Box 96280, Washington, DC 20007 (or online at arthritis.org) or to the American Diabetes Assoc., PO Box 11454, Alexandria, VA 22313 (or online at diabetes.org).
